Man... I do not see an excellent defender. Certainly solid-plus, when the matchup is right. Provides switchability other slower-footed centers don’t. But an excellent defender to me is someone who makes opposing players think twice about what they’re doing. Change the way they play and have a game altering presence. There isn’t a single person changing up their game because of Rashaun Holmes. And when the other guy is able to muscle him down?

Plus... We’re one of the worst defensive teams in history. It’s hard to justify calling anyone excellent TBH.
